Description
The BB0117O model presents an oval-shaped frame in a contemporary style, designed for unisex wear.
Crafted from lightweight metal that ensures enduring comfort and a sleek fit, this frame features silver tones paired with transparent lenses for a refined, modern aesthetic. As part of Balenciaga's innovative eyewear collection, it embodies the brand's fusion of avant-garde design and functional elegance, distinguishing itself through bold yet wearable luxury elements.

To care for your eyewear, rinse with lukewarm water, clean with a microfiber cloth (no alcohol or harsh solvents), dry gently, and store in its case away from heat and direct sun.
